Career Role Description
Epidemiologist Investigate disease outbreaks, analyze data, and inform public health strategies. High demand for data analysis and epidemiological modelling skills.
Biostatistician (Epidemiological Focus) Apply statistical methods to epidemiological research, analyze large datasets, and interpret findings. Strong programming skills (R, Python) are essential.
Public Health Analyst Analyze health data, identify trends, and contribute to public health policy development. Excellent communication and presentation skills are crucial.
Epidemiological Research Associate Support senior researchers in conducting epidemiological studies, collecting data, and performing statistical analysis. Data management skills are highly valued.
Health Data Scientist (Epidemiology) Use machine learning and statistical modelling to analyze health data and predict disease outbreaks. Experience with predictive modelling is advantageous.
